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: -The patient has a defined oncological disease/unique access diagnosis and is assigned to the MTB of the WTZ Essen -Documented patient consent to the MII Broad Consent -Sufficient ability to understand the written information

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: - incapacity to give consent - lack of declaration of consent in the MII Broad Consent

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
The primary aim of the study is to gain insights into the following points (questionnaires for patients) and evaluation of feedbacks by patients: - Need, acceptance and reception (by patients themselves and by their social environment) - Comprehensibility and clarity, - Appreciation and attention, - Scope, type and depth of information and - Empowerment / self-efficacy In addition, the treating physicians are asked about their experiences with MyCODE using a questionnaire.
